Method and apparatus for mobility agent recovery
First Claim
1. A computer implemented method for recovering Mobile Internet Protocol (IP) sessions of a network element in a Mobile IP network, comprising:
- receiving a first Mobile IP registration request message from a first foreign agent indicating that a mobile node is requesting Mobile IP services from a home agent provisioned within the network element, wherein the first foreign agent is a mobility agent peer of the home agent;
upon determining to provide Mobile IP services to the mobile node, storing a Mobile IP session for the mobile node in a Mobile IP data structure that includes Mobile IP information specific to the home agent, wherein the specific home agent Mobile IP information is inapplicable to the first foreign agent;
transmitting a first Mobile IP registration response message to the first foreign agent;
modifying the Mobile IP session associated with the mobile node in the Mobile IP session data structure in response to receiving a second Mobile IP registration request message from a second foreign agent, the request message indicating that the mobile node is requesting Mobile IP services from the home agent, wherein the second Mobile IP registration request is at a later time than the first Mobile IP registration request, and wherein the second foreign agent is a mobility agent peer of the home agent;
transmitting a second Mobile IP registration response message to the second foreign agent;
upon the home agent inadvertently losing at least a portion of information stored in the Mobile IP data structure associated with the mobile node, recovering the Mobile IP session,determining that the second foreign agent is providing Mobile IP services to the mobile node and the first foreign agent is no longer providing Mobile IP services to the mobile node, anddirecting the first foreign agent to remove Mobile IP information associated with the mobile node.
0 Assignments
0 Petitions
Accused Products
Abstract
Techniques for recovering Mobile Internet Protocol (IP) session(s) of a mobility agent in a Mobile IP network are described herein. In one embodiment of the invention, for each mobility session associated with a mobility agent, the mobility agent distributively backs up mobility agent specific information to the mobility agent peer associated with that mobility session. The mobility agent specific information is not used by the mobility agent peer. Upon the mobility agent inadvertently losing at least one mobility session, the mobility agent recovers the stored mobility agent specific information associated with those sessions from the mobility agent peers respectively associated with those sessions. Other methods and apparatuses are also described.
-
Citations
7 Claims
-
1. A computer implemented method for recovering Mobile Internet Protocol (IP) sessions of a network element in a Mobile IP network, comprising:
-
receiving a first Mobile IP registration request message from a first foreign agent indicating that a mobile node is requesting Mobile IP services from a home agent provisioned within the network element, wherein the first foreign agent is a mobility agent peer of the home agent; upon determining to provide Mobile IP services to the mobile node, storing a Mobile IP session for the mobile node in a Mobile IP data structure that includes Mobile IP information specific to the home agent, wherein the specific home agent Mobile IP information is inapplicable to the first foreign agent; transmitting a first Mobile IP registration response message to the first foreign agent; modifying the Mobile IP session associated with the mobile node in the Mobile IP session data structure in response to receiving a second Mobile IP registration request message from a second foreign agent, the request message indicating that the mobile node is requesting Mobile IP services from the home agent, wherein the second Mobile IP registration request is at a later time than the first Mobile IP registration request, and wherein the second foreign agent is a mobility agent peer of the home agent; transmitting a second Mobile IP registration response message to the second foreign agent; upon the home agent inadvertently losing at least a portion of information stored in the Mobile IP data structure associated with the mobile node, recovering the Mobile IP session, determining that the second foreign agent is providing Mobile IP services to the mobile node and the first foreign agent is no longer providing Mobile IP services to the mobile node, and directing the first foreign agent to remove Mobile IP information associated with the mobile node.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
Specification